Bomb, Pika gun recovered in Poonch
Jammu, Sep 12 (UNI) Jammu and Kashmir Police today recovered a bomb, a Pika gun and other assorted material from the forest area of Poonch district, sources here said.
''Based on specific information, a search operation was launched by the police in Ari forest area of tehsil Mandi,'' sources told UNI.
During a search, one RL 54 bomb, one Pika gun, 12 rounds of Pika ammunition and one Pika magazine were recovered from the site, sources said, adding that investigations were in progress without any arrest so far.
